Pine Hills, FL Local Guide

Cheapest Available Pine Hills Apartments for Rent and Nearby

 

The cheapest available apartment rental in Pine Hills, FL is a 3 Beds unit found at Timber Sound 2 in the Timberleaf neighborhood priced from $821. Laurel Hills Villas, a 55+ Community in the Timberleaf neighborhood has the second lowest priced unit, which is a 1 Bed apartment currently listed from $880. Here is today’s list of the most affordable Pine Hills apartments for rent:

Frequently Asked Questions about Pine Hills

What type of rentals are currently available in Pine Hills?

There are currently 142 Apartments for Rent in Pine Hills, FL with pricing that ranges from $701 to $4,271. There are also 236 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Pine Hills ranging from $750 to $4,100.

What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Pine Hills?

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Pine Hills ranges from $750 to $4,100 with an average monthly rent of $2,182.

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Pine Hills?

For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Pine Hills range from $821 to $3,345,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,650 to $3,500.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,730 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,644.
